Repeal of provisions of the Protection of Children and Vulnerable Adults (Northern Ireland) Order 2003N.I.

4.—(1) The repeal of the remaining provisions of POCVA by Article 60(2) and Schedule 8 to the Order shall come into operation on 12th October 2009 for the purposes specified in the following provisions of this Article.

(2) The provisions of POCVA referred to in paragraph (1) shall cease to have effect for the purposes of enabling a disqualification order to be made in relation to a person who is barred from regulated activity by virtue of Article 7(2) of the Order.

(3) Article 30 of POCVA shall cease to have effect for the purpose of making it an offence for a person knowingly to apply for, to offer to do, to accept or to do any work in a regulated position (within the meaning of Article 31 of that Order) where—

(a)the person falls within paragraph (4); and

(b)is disqualified from working with children only by reason of a disqualification order falling within paragraph (5).

(4) A person (“P”) falls within this paragraph if P—

(a)is or has at any time been barred from regulated activity by virtue of Article 7(2) of the Order; or

(b)has been included in the children’s barred list pursuant to Article 3(2)(a) of the 2008 Order, but is removed from that list by the [F1DBS] (1) in accordance with Article 3(4) of that Order.

(5) A disqualification order falls within this paragraph if—

(a)P was subject to a disqualification order immediately before [F1DBS] included P in the children’s barred list; and

(b)at the time [F1DBS] was aware that P was subject to the disqualification order.

(6) In paragraph (1) “the remaining provisions of POCVA” means the provisions of that Order other that those specified in the Schedule to this Order.
